A227738 Irregular table read by rows: each row n (n>=1) lists the positions where the runs of bits change between 0's and 1's in the binary expansion of n, when scanning it from the least significant to the most significant end. 9

COMMENTS
Row n has A005811(n) terms.
As a sequence, seems to have a particular fractal structure, probably allowing additional formulas.
Row n lists the positions of 1-bits in the binary expansion of the Gray code for n, A003188(n), when 1 is the rightmost position. A003188(17) = 25 = 11001_2 gives row 17: 1,4,5. - Alois P. Heinz, Feb 01 2023

FORMULA
a(n) = A227188(A227737(n),A227740(n)).
Alternatively, if A227740(n) is 0, then a(n) = A227736(n), otherwise a(n) = a(n-1) + A227736(n). [Each row gives cumulative sums of the runlengths of binary representation of n]
EXAMPLE
Table begins as:
Row n in Terms on
n binary that row
1 1 1;
2 10 1,2;
3 11 2;
4 100 2,3;
5 101 1,2,3;
6 110 1,3;
7 111 3;
8 1000 3,4;
9 1001 1,3,4;
10 1010 1,2,3,4;
11 1011 2,3,4;
12 1100 2,4;
13 1101 1,2,4;
14 1110 1,4;
15 1111 4;
16 10000 4,5;
etc.
The terms also give the partial sums of runlengths, when the binary expansion of n is scanned from the least significant to the most significant end.
MAPLE
T:= n-> (l-> seq(`if`(l[i]=1, i, [][]), i=1..nops(l)))(
Bits[Split](Bits[Xor](n, iquo(n, 2)))):
seq(T(n), n=1..50); # Alois P. Heinz, Feb 01 2023
MATHEMATICA
Table[Rest@FoldList[Plus, 0, Length/@Split[Reverse[IntegerDigits[n, 2]]]], {n, 34}]//Flatten (Wouter Meeussen, Aug 31 2013)
